]> git.ipfire.org Git - thirdparty/openembedded/openembedded-core.git/commitdiff
cpio: Pin to use C17 std
authorKhem Raj <raj.khem@gmail.com>
Wed, 19 Mar 2025 08:15:50 +0000 (01:15 -0700)
committerRichard Purdie <richard.purdie@linuxfoundation.org>
Wed, 19 Mar 2025 09:47:35 +0000 (09:47 +0000)
Fixes build with GCC-15 which is defaulting to C23

Signed-off-by: Khem Raj <raj.khem@gmail.com>
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
meta/recipes-extended/cpio/cpio_2.15.bb

index bfaf5c31c37439abcde4bf7054c5a8b697e0c7ea..b081bd53db5ed46d37d84ddc18bae3b2f6636a8d 100644 (file)
@@ -20,6 +20,8 @@ CVE_STATUS[CVE-2023-7216] = "disputed: intended behaviour, see https://lists.gnu
 
 EXTRA_OECONF += "DEFAULT_RMT_DIR=${sbindir}"
 
+CFLAGS += "-std=gnu17"
+
 do_install () {
     autotools_do_install
     if [ "${base_bindir}" != "${bindir}" ]; then